// RTCVideoEncoder uses a media::VideoEncodeAccelerator to implement a
// webrtc::VideoEncoder class for WebRTC. Internally, VEA methods are
// trampolined to a private RTCVideoEncoder::Impl instance. The Impl class runs
// on the worker thread queried from the |gpu_factories_|, which is presently
// the media thread. RTCVideoEncoder is sychronized by webrtc::VideoSender.
// webrtc::VideoEncoder methods do not run concurrently. RtcVideoEncoder needs
// to synchronize RegisterEncodeCompleteCallback and encode complete callback.
class PLATFORM_EXPORT RTCVideoEncoder : public webrtc::VideoEncoder {
public:
RTCVideoEncoder(media::VideoCodecProfile profile,
bool is_constrained_h264,
media::GpuVideoAcceleratorFactories* gpu_factories);
~RTCVideoEncoder() override;
// webrtc::VideoEncoder implementation. Tasks are posted to |impl_| using the
// appropriate VEA methods.
int InitEncode(const webrtc::VideoCodec* codec_settings,
const webrtc::VideoEncoder::Settings& settings) override;
int32_t Encode(
const webrtc::VideoFrame& input_image,
const std::vector<webrtc::VideoFrameType>* frame_types) override;
int32_t RegisterEncodeCompleteCallback(
webrtc::EncodedImageCallback* callback) override;
int32_t Release() override;
void SetRates(
const webrtc::VideoEncoder::RateControlParameters& parameters) override;
EncoderInfo GetEncoderInfo() const override;
private:
class Impl;
friend class RTCVideoEncoder::Impl;
const media::VideoCodecProfile profile_;
const bool is_constrained_h264_;
// Factory for creating VEAs, shared memory buffers, etc.
media::GpuVideoAcceleratorFactories* gpu_factories_;
// Task runner that the video accelerator runs on.
const scoped_refptr<base::SequencedTaskRunner> gpu_task_runner_;
// The RTCVideoEncoder::Impl that does all the work.
scoped_refptr<Impl> impl_;
DISALLOW_COPY_AND_ASSIGN(RTCVideoEncoder);
};
